What is required before digging fence post holes in Adamstown?
You must contact Pennsylvania 811 for a full utility locate. Hitting a gas, electric, or communication line in Adamstown Central is a major financial and safety liability. We manage the subsequent borough permit office paperwork to ensure the project is documented and approved.

Do smart gates meet Pennsylvania's pool safety code?
Yes. A smart gate with an integrated, self-closing and self-latching IoT mechanism can be configured to meet IRC Appendix AG standards. This integration provides both access control and documented compliance, which is a modern best practice for liability management.
How does the 105 MPH V-ult wind rating affect fence design?
The 105 MPH ultimate design wind speed (V-ult) from ASCE 7-22 standards dictates structural capacity. This rating requires reduced post spacing, deeper concrete footings, and wind-rated tension brackets to resist peak storm season gusts, especially in exposed areas.

What are the fence height and placement rules for a corner lot near PA Route 272?
Zoning limits are 4 feet in the front yard and 6 feet in the rear, with a 0-foot setback on the property line. For corner lots, a 'sight triangle' at the intersection must remain clear of visual obstructions. This is critical for safety near the high-traffic PA Route 272 corridor.
Why are fence posts in Adamstown Central required to be set below 36 inches?
The 36-inch frost line depth is the local IRC standard. Footings not set below this depth are subject to frost heave, which lifts and cracks posts. This is the primary cause of structural failure for fences in this neighborhood.
How does Adamstown's moderate soil corrosivity and termite risk affect material choice?
Moderate soil conditions accelerate galvanic corrosion in standard steel fasteners. Use hot-dip galvanized or stainless steel brackets and screws to prevent rust streaks. For wood components, pressure-treated lumber rated for ground contact is mandatory due to the moderate termite risk level.
